Welcome to the NCFA Weekly Newsletter
In News & Insights, this week is about access, execution, and trust. Wealthsimple pushes retail investors closer to IPO access, but Canada still needs stronger IPO supply. Thunes puts Canada’s cross border payments progress under a sharper lens. Liquid Co Invest shows where agentic trading is heading, but also raises the real investor question: where’s the edge when every agent reads from the same data pool? 3iQ adds USD Bitcoin exposure, Lastwall raises $16M for cyber resilience infrastructure, and Saris raises $28.8M USD to scale AI workflows for banks.
In OpEds & Analysis, Canada’s AI plan, startup capital, prediction markets, and working capital all point to the same test: can useful ideas turn into adoption? Carney’s AI for All strategy sets big national targets. FrontFundr’s startup challenge gives Canadian founders another route to visibility and capital. Kalshi’s role in a bar promotion shows how prediction markets can move into real world risk management. NCFA also launched a Financial Innovation Map, a growing global resource that helps readers explore fintech concepts, market activity, evidence based questions, and practical innovation opportunities in one place.
In Research & Regulation, NCFA Weekly Fintech Intelligence May 30-Jun 5 tracks the rules, risks, and marketbehind the week’s headlines. Bank of Canada research looks at AI adoption across Canadian firms. New NCFA question posts dig into the cost of regulation, who gets capital as funding channels multiply, and whether Canada’s sovereign AI ambitions can survive the realities of global cloud dependence.
